Money Advice

17 smart ways to make money online in South Africa 2023

Published by
Lethabo Ntsoane

Are you tired of struggling to make ends meet in South Africa? Are you looking for ways to increase your income and improve your financial situation? Look no further! In this article, we’ll be sharing 17 smart ways to make money online in South Africa. From starting your own e-commerce store to taking paid surveys, there are plenty of opportunities to earn extra cash from the comfort of your own home.

Whether you’re a student looking for part-time work or a full-time employee searching for additional income streams, these ideas are sure to get you thinking about new ways to boost your bank account. So if you’re ready to take control of your financial future, keep reading to discover how to make money online in South Africa.

This article is tailored for people in South Africa. If you are in the US or United Kingdom and you are interested in making money online, you can check out: How to Make Money Online: Work, Build, Then Invest

Here are 17 ways that you can use to make money online in South Africa with little or no monetary investment.

1. Start trading online

Probably the most difficult way to make money on our list is this one. You can make thousands trading online, however, the risk is too high so prepare and equip yourself with knowledge before you start. You cannot be a champion trader in a day, make sure that you read about markets and how to trade as often as possible.

Start with a demo account before depositing actual money into your trading account. Some Brokers also have a No Deposit Bonus to help you start trading for free.

2. Buy and sell domain names

The purchase and sale of domain names can be a lucrative side business. You can accomplish this by working remotely from wherever you are. The profit margins are enormous, so this can make you extremely wealthy. Domain names are the web addresses you use on a daily basis. For example, and are domain names. Consider domain names as a yard on the Internet, where you might construct a structure.

Before you can begin, you must learn how to buy and sell domain names. If you do not conduct preliminary research, your efforts may not bear fruit. Noting that domain names begin at R30, you can begin investing immediately. Domain names have been sold for millions of dollars in the past, and you may be able to get one that is worth a fortune.

How to get started

You can start buying domain names from these reputable companies:

3. Real estate crowdfunding

This is a practice of raising funds for a project in real estate from different individuals to meet the financial needs of a project. You are provided with a list of property development opportunities and you choose from the list on which property to invest in. The minimum investment amount differ per project so you might be restricted to invest only on few properties if your budget is low.

When investing in real estate crowdfunding, is always wise to do due diligence on the project you want to invest in. Also, calculate your potential profits and potential losses from taking the deal and expect that the project may yield positive or negative results.

4. Invest in Cryptocurrencies

Investing in cryptocurrencies is, to some people, is the biggest con going around. It’s a way of getting rich quick without any real effort. But that’s far from reality. A lot of countries including South Africa have begun to recognize them as legitimate financial assets.

However before you start off on your crypto-investing journey, there are a few things you should know about how it all works.

How do cryptocurrencies work?

Cryptocurrencies use a technology called blockchain. This is an encrypted digital ledger that records all transactions completed on a particular cryptocurrency network. Every cryptocurrency has a public ledger where new transactions are added to the old one and broadcasted to the currency’s miners for verification purposes. When you use a cryptocurrency, it will come with its own crypto address which you can receive money.

How to buy cryptocurrencies in South Africa?

If you want to invest in cryptocurrencies, the first thing you need to do is buy them from an exchange. These are platforms where people advertise how many cryptocurrency coins they’re selling and at what price per coin. Just like forex trading platforms, it’s very important that you pick a reputable exchange. There have been instances of new exchanges vanishing overnight. One of the most Reputable Cryptocurrency exchanges is Valr.

5. Become an online English teacher.

Teaching English online can make you lots of money. Some websites offer a standard rate of R450 per hour teaching. This is something you can do in your spare time. Other benefits include added experience on your Curriculum Vitae.

You need to be fluent in English and have a tertiary qualification. Some websites give exception for high school graduates. Your proficiency with the English language can get you accepted to teach online.

Since you will be working online you need to create a schedule on how many hours you are going to teach per day. You set your own hours and work from anywhere. Note that teaching websites will require that you specify the times that you are comfortable teaching.

You can make use of these websites to start teaching online:, and

6. Online surveys to make money online in South Africa.

Research companies are always on the hunt to recruit members to answer online surveys and test new products. This requires filling a form for a few minutes and get paid in cash or rewards. You can make up to R8000 on a survey.

You can make use of these websites to fill online surveys and earn money.

7. List your property on Airbnb

You can get paid R250.00 or more per day by Airbnb depending on your property location and condition. Getting started is very easy. All you need to do is sign up and list your property on the Airbnb website. To get started visit Airbnb

8. Make money on Amazon Mechanical Turk

Companies use Amazon Mechanical Turk to outsource work that is difficult for computer program to do. Works include but not limited to audio editing, transcribing, translating audio to different languages, writing reviews and testing web pages.

With Amazon Mechanical Turk you can make up to R400 an hour working anywhere. All you need to start is internet connection and a device be a phone/table/laptop/desktop. You can start your registration on You won’t start immediately after registering as Amazon take up to 3 days to verify your details.

9. Make use of Amazon Kindle Publishing

You can turn your ideas into an ebook and publish using Kindle. There are two ways to go about it, either you write the book yourself or find someone to write it. No publishing company required so using Amazon’s kindle publishing is free and easy. You can publish your book from anywhere in the world.

You can make fortunes publishing on Amazon. Some people make hundreds of thousands of Rands and even millions. Kindle publishing is a good way to earn passive income.

10. Register your car on InDriver, Uber or Taxify

Registering your private car on taxify, Uber or indriver can give you good profits. You can do this as a side gig or full time, it’s all up to you. Currently InDriver is the hottest kid on the block and very interesting. On Indriver you can make use of a hatchback car. Uber and Taxify doesn’t allow hatchbacks.

Working hard you can make thousands of Rands per month in net profit. If you have a car that you can use then this is something worth trying in your spare time.

11. Offer freelance services online

Make use of your skills by offering freelance services online. The amount of money you are going to make depends on how much you are willing to work. Whether you are a writer, graphic designer, web designer, translator, accountant, etc there is a job for you.

You can make use of different platforms to maximize your chances of making good money. Good thing is that jobs offered on these platforms can be performed overtime. You get a chance to be as creative as possible. These websites use a bidding process.

The more your reviews and rating increase the more clients you are going to get. Accept that you are going to have a slow start but the hard work you put in will pay off.

Here are some of the websites you can use to start your freelance services:

12. Use MrD food or Uber Eats app to deliver food

All you need is a motorcycle to start taking deliveries using MrD or Uber Eats app. Also, it is up to you how many hours you want to work or you can think of Job creation and hire someone to work for you. Not only will you be getting more money with someone working full-time but you will also be creating employment.

13. Advertise on Social media

Have a huge social media following? Then use your followers to make money. Know why people follow you and create a brand around the idea of why you are followed.

Approach startups for a start and advertise for them. Show your clients that you are followed by their target market. Make approximations of the conversion rate that will come from your followers.

14. Start a YouTube channel

If you can think of content that is good enough to be watched then create a YouTube account and monetize it. All you need to get started is your phone. Don’t think of big lights and camera, just start simple.

There is YouTube threshold that you need to reach to start making money. First, your videos need to have been watched for 4000 hours in 12 months. Secondly, you need to have 1000 subscribers in the last 12 months. To achieve this your content need to be likeable.

If you get too good at this, you will end up being a millionaire. Remember we are living in an information age so this is something to try.

15. Make use of Swagbucks

Talking about easy money, Swagbucks gives you cash for filling surveys online. When registering you get free Swagbucks points that you can convert into cash. For every referral that you make you get 10% of Swagbucks that the person you referred makes. So if the person you referred makes 1000 Swagbucks you automatically earn 100 Swagbucks.

100 Swagbucks is equivalent to $1. Be prepared to answer many surveys and get yourself a good income.

Open a PayPal account that you will use to redeem your cash from Swagbucks. To get started go to or download Swagbucks app on Google play store or App store

16. Start a blog

If you have an idea or message that you want to communicate or want to build a community around something you love then start a blog. With a blog not only will you get your message across but you will make money while at it.

Starting a blog requires a few resources. There are two ways to go about it, by using free platforms or self-hosted platforms. Free platforms may pause restrictions and rules for your blog. With a self-hosted platform, you can do whatever you want and also plan how to monetise your blog.

Free platforms that you can use include Tumblr, Blogger, and For self-hosted platform, you can use WordPress is used by 96.2% of bloggers in the world and it is the most popular content management system.

How to start blogging in South Africa

  • Choose a blogging platform that you are going to use for your blog.
  • Pick a domain name for your blog. Your domain name must correlate with your blog ideas.
  • Get web hosting for your domain. You can host your website using Afrihost, Hostgator, Godaddy and others.
  • If you have selected WordPress as your content management system then choose a theme that resonates with your blog ideas. Add every page that is necessary. If you can’t design a page using WordPress then check out this YouTube video to help you get started.
  • Last but not least you can then find advertisers to advertise on your blog. Alternatively, you can use Google Adsense and make money from your page visitors.

17. Sell Used Items on Gumtree or Facebook Marketplace

Have lightly used items that you no longer require? If so, there is likely someone or more than one person who will gladly pay you for them. Take a few photographs and compose a concise description before posting your products on Gumtree or Facebook Marketplace.


Making money entails hard work and dedication, there are no easy ways. All you need is to put your mind to the task at hand and achieve the intended objectives. You can make lots of money using one or a combination of the ways provided.

Frequently asked questions

  1. Q: What are some popular ways to make money online in South Africa in 2023?

A: Some popular methods include freelancing, affiliate marketing, online tutoring, blogging, selling products on e-commerce platforms, and investing in cryptocurrencies, among others.

  1. Q: How do I start freelancing in South Africa?

A: To start freelancing, create a profile on popular freelancing platforms like Upwork or Fiverr, showcase your skills, and apply for jobs in your area of expertise.

  1. Q: What is affiliate marketing, and how does it work?

A: Affiliate marketing is promoting and selling other people’s products or services online in exchange for a commission. You can join affiliate programs, create a website or blog, and promote products through unique affiliate links.

  1. Q: How can I become an online tutor in South Africa?

A: You can join online tutoring platforms like VIPKid, Teach Me 2, or TutorABC, create a profile highlighting your qualifications and teaching experience, and start teaching students online.

  1. Q: How do I create a blog and monetize it?

A: Start by choosing a niche, creating a blog using platforms like WordPress or Blogger, publishing high-quality content regularly, and monetizing it through Google AdSense, sponsored posts, or affiliate marketing.

  1. Q: Can I make money by selling products on e-commerce platforms in South Africa?

A: Yes, you can sell products on platforms like Takealot, Bidorbuy, or Gumtree, either by dropshipping, creating your own products, or sourcing from suppliers.

  1. Q: What is dropshipping, and how can I start a dropshipping business in South Africa?

A: Dropshipping is a business model where you sell products without holding inventory. You partner with a supplier, who ships products directly to customers on your behalf. To start, research popular niches, find reliable suppliers, and create an online store using platforms like Shopify or WooCommerce.

  1. Q: How can I make money through social media in South Africa?

A: You can monetize social media by becoming an influencer, offering social media management services, or promoting affiliate products.

  1. Q: What are some ways to make money with cryptocurrencies in South Africa?

A: You can make money with cryptocurrencies through trading, investing, mining, or participating in Initial Coin Offerings (ICOs).

  1. Q: Can I make money by creating and selling digital products in South Africa?

A: Yes, you can create and sell digital products like e-books, online courses, or digital art on platforms like Amazon Kindle Direct Publishing, Udemy, or Gumroad.

  1. Q: How do I make money with YouTube in South Africa?

A: Create a YouTube channel, publish high-quality videos consistently, grow your audience, and monetize through YouTube ads, sponsored videos, or affiliate marketing.

  1. Q: Can I make money by participating in online surveys in South Africa?

A: Yes, you can join survey websites like SurveySavvy or Toluna, complete surveys, and earn money or gift cards.

  1. Q: What are some online platforms for selling handmade products in South Africa?

A: You can sell handmade products on platforms like Etsy, Hello Pretty, or Made It Myself.

  1. Q: Can I make money by offering virtual assistant services in South Africa?

A: Yes, you can offer virtual assistant services like administrative support, social media management, or content creation by joining platforms like Time Etc, Belay, or VA Networking.

  1. Q: How can I make money with stock trading or investing in South Africa?

A: You can trade or invest in stocks through online brokerage platforms like EasyEquities, FNB Share Investor, or Standard Bank Online

  1. Q: Can I make money by creating and selling mobile apps in South Africa?

A: Yes, you can create mobile apps and sell them on platforms like Google Play Store or Apple App Store, or offer app development services to clients.

  1. Q: What are some online platforms for freelance writers in South Africa?

A: Freelance writers can find work on platforms like Textbroker, iWriter, or Contently, or by reaching out to clients directly through social media or personal websites.

  1. Q: Can I make money by offering graphic design services in South Africa?

A: Yes, you can offer graphic design services through freelancing platforms like Upwork, 99designs, or DesignCrowd, or by promoting your services on your own website or social media.

  1. Q: How can I make money by renting out my property or spare room in South Africa?

A: You can rent out your property or spare room on platforms like Airbnb, LekkeSlaap, or, and earn income from short-term rentals.

  1. Q: Can I make money through podcasting in South Africa?

A: Yes, you can create a podcast, grow your audience, and monetize through sponsorships, advertisements, or selling your own products and services.

Lethabo Ntsoane

Lethabo Ntsoane holds a Bachelors Degree in Accounting from the University of South Africa. He is a Financial Product commentator at Rateweb. He is an expect financial product analyst with years of experience in reviewing products and offering commentary. Lethabo majors in financial news, reviews and financial tips. He can be contacted at

Published by
Lethabo Ntsoane

Recent Posts

Tesla Unveils Refreshed Model 3 in North America with Exciting Upgrades

Model 3 Refresh: Tesla introduces a restyled Model 3 in North America, featuring a rear…

January 11, 2024

SEC Twitter Account Compromised, False Bitcoin ETF Approval Post Triggers Market Volatility

Unidentified individual accessed SEC's Twitter through a third party. Lack of two-factor authentication heightened vulnerability.…

January 11, 2024

Global Currency Markets Navigate Economic Uncertainties: Yen Weakens, Dollar Awaits U.S. Inflation Data

Japanese yen falls against the dollar and euro due to persistently shrinking real wages for…

January 11, 2024

Oil Prices Unmoved as Unexpected U.S. Inventory Build Raises Concerns

Unexpected Inventory Build: U.S. crude inventories unexpectedly grew, sparking concerns about weakening fuel demand and…

January 11, 2024

YanGuFang International Group Appoints Interim Executives Amidst CEO and CFO Detainment

Leadership Shake-up: CEO and CFO of YanGuFang International Group detained by Shanghai Police, prompting interim…

January 11, 2024

Cryptocurrency Market Analysis: SHIB, SOL, and ETH Navigate Challenging Terrain

SHIB breaches 200-day EMA, signaling bearish sentiment. Historical data suggests strong buyer reactions and potential…

January 11, 2024